Output 7d40beffe8ea7e9e9bde31bbe2dea2e8ed72ca13e55fce0db0d7030cfffa238d:1

value
67385291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02cc6ec04cf4c6f408ee247ce3e465115d518827 OP_EQUAL
address
31wpB9weXg1u3yjLqbk4XHVkwQPKBkHxjZ
transaction
7d40beffe8ea7e9e9bde31bbe2dea2e8ed72ca13e55fce0db0d7030cfffa238d
confirmations
495569
spent
true